時(shí)間:2024-03-26 14:35作者:下載吧人氣:17
MongoDB是一個(gè)新興的非關(guān)系數(shù)據(jù)庫,它在數(shù)據(jù)庫市場中受到越來越多的關(guān)注和廠商的支持,由于它具有明顯的優(yōu)勢,與傳統(tǒng)關(guān)系型數(shù)據(jù)庫形成了有利可圖的競爭。
首先,MongoDB是一個(gè)非關(guān)系型數(shù)據(jù)庫,它理解JSON格式,能夠顯著提高數(shù)據(jù)庫的性能、可擴(kuò)展性和存儲(chǔ)靈活性,使其成為分布式系統(tǒng)的理想數(shù)據(jù)庫。其次,MongoDB提供簡單易用的數(shù)據(jù)查詢語言,支持復(fù)雜的數(shù)據(jù)操作,可以更快捷、更節(jié)省時(shí)間地處理大型數(shù)據(jù)庫。 in addition, MongoDB is equipped with robust indexing, making it easier to quickly search for data.
此外,MongoDB具有實(shí)時(shí)集群訪問功能,支持多實(shí)例部署,可在不同服務(wù)器之間共享數(shù)據(jù),便于在不同節(jié)點(diǎn)上部署和管理數(shù)據(jù)庫,這也是它比傳統(tǒng)關(guān)系型數(shù)據(jù)庫更受歡迎的一個(gè)原因。
由于MongoDB具有如此顯著的優(yōu)勢,因此它的應(yīng)用正以蒸蒸日上的勢頭發(fā)展。它已經(jīng)成為internet設(shè)計(jì)與開發(fā)的首選,可以用來構(gòu)建用戶友好的動(dòng)態(tài)網(wǎng)站,以及其他實(shí)時(shí)數(shù)據(jù)處理系統(tǒng)。
例如:
// 查詢數(shù)據(jù)庫aaaa中age > 20 的集合
// 返回 name,age 字段
db.aaaa.find({age: {$gt: 20}}, {name: 1, age: 1})
與傳統(tǒng)關(guān)系型數(shù)據(jù)庫相比,MongoDB具有顯著的優(yōu)勢,它的應(yīng)用正處于發(fā)展的階段。它的場景不斷擴(kuò)大,未來將成為更加受歡迎的選擇。
網(wǎng)友評(píng)論